Jane Zhang, a well-known singer and composer from China, has come under heavy criticism on social media after admitting that she purposefully exposed herself to the coronavirus. Her stunning admission comes at a time when the BF.7 Omicron coronavirus strain is causing a dramatic increase in coronavirus cases in China. On social media, the singer acknowledged that she had intentionally exposed herself to the coronavirus by visiting acquaintances who had tested positive. According to the South China Morning Post, she posted on Weibo that she had visited the homes of “sheep,” a mainland Chinese name for HIV carriers.
Jane Zhang Infected Herself With COVID-19
The cause? To get the infection, the artist intended to get sick before a concert on New Year’s Eve. Ms Zhang clarified that she intended to contract the virus to avoid contracting it during the concert, which takes place at the end of December. “I met a group of people who have tested positive since I currently have time to recuperate from the virus as I was concerned that my condition during the New Year’s Eve performance would be affected,” she stated.
The 38-year-old singer claimed that she started experiencing symptoms like fever, sore throat, and body aches after she went to bed. Her symptoms, according to Zhang, were comparable to those of a Covid patient but only persisted for one day. “All my ailments vanished after a day and a night of sleep” Before I felt better, all I did was drink a lot of water and take vitamin C, she continued.
Many have condemned her for being callous and careless ever since her message went viral, especially at a time when China is dealing with a Covid-19 rise. After receiving criticism for her conduct, the artist removed the contentious post from social media and issued an apology to the general public.
“Before posting my earlier posts, I didn’t carefully evaluate the situation. She posted an apology to the people on Weibo. “I was concerned that if I became ill during the concert, it would increase the likelihood that my coworkers would contract the illness once more. So I reasoned that since it was inevitable, why not become ill now when I didn’t have to leave the house so that I could return to work once I recovered? For all of us, it would be safer,” Zhang said.
Known as the “Dolphin Princess,” she has been a well-known music figure in China for almost 20 years since taking first place in a national singing competition in 2005.
